HTTPS encrypts all message contents, including the HTTP headers and the request/response data.

Once your site is accessed over HTTPS with no certificate errors, the browser knows your site is HTTPS capable and will honor the Strict-Transport-Security header. Browsers do this as attackers may intercept HTTP connections to the site and inject or remove the header.

So in effect, anyone who can manipulate the incoming request can tamper with the host header. This opens the door for host header injections that manipulate server-side behavior and serve malicious content to users.

A security bulletin is created when an implementation provides a mitigation to a disclosed vulnerability. The vulnerability can be specific to an implementation or generic to the protocol. It is important for administrators to keep current with all mitigations provided by the implementations.
